Once an underutilised narrow porch situated between two overlapping villas, the 25sqm/269sqft Urban Cabin, designed by Italian architect Francesa Perani, is now a multi-purpose space that acts as a studio, retreat and guest house.
The living area includes a 7m long bench for seating and storage, while also unfolding into two single beds and allowing the remainder of the home to be split into a generous bathroom.
Drawing inspiration from Persian design, the cabin celebrates colour and texture with indigo blue accents, and recycled OSB timber throughout; lending a striking look to this multifunctional home.
